Seminar on China's Anti-monopoly Law and Regulation on Abuse of Intellectual Property Rights

China's Anti-monopoly Law will come into effect on August 1 this year and relevant guides on its enforcement is being developed, which will  play an important role in regulating the order of market competition in China. As regulation of abuse of intellectual property right is an essential part of the anti-monopoly law from nation to nation, China's Anti-monopoly Law has made special provisions to prohibit the abuse of intellectual property rights. With forthcoming implementation of China's Anti-monopoly Law, CWTO has decided to hold Seminar on China’s Anti-monopoly Law and Regulation on Abuse of Intellectual Property Rights in Beijing from April 26 to April 27, 2008.

Main officials from legislation and enforcement authorities, experts on Anti-Monopoly Law and intellectual property as well as seniors in business and industry sections will be invited to this seminar to work on how to regulate the abuse of intellectual property rights. During the seminar specific conditions constituting abuse of intellectual property rights will be discussed in depth; analysis and forecasting will be made on enforcement of law against the abuse of intellectual property rights after implementation of China's Anti-monopoly Law with the hope to clarify to enterprises home and abroad as well as relevant institutions the boundary between legitimate exercise and abuse of intellectual property rights so as to avoid abuse of the intellectual right and help them with the use of Anti-monopoly Law to protect its own interests.

3. Topics of the Meeting
(1) The theoretical and practical issues on protection and prohibition of abuse of intellectual property right.
(2) Regulation by China's Anti-monopoly Law on intellectual property rights
(3) The impact of China's Anti-monopoly Law on global intellectual property strategy of multinational corporation.
(4) China's Anti-monopoly Law’s role in balancing protection of intellectual property rights and the prohibition of abuse of the rights
